    The D.

    Enjoyed a low carb/keto meal at the Peppered Pig. Had their burger with Brie and substituted fries for a small wedge salad. The burger.... simple, juicy and cooked perfectly. The burger was thick enough to be juicy but not too thick to be overwhelming. They use a high quality beef with good fat content which is key for juiciness. Simply seasoned and I love Brie which always adds richness. The wedge salad offered a good balance of textures and flavors. The lettuce was cool and crisp. Everything on my plate worked together harmoniously. As for the front of the house, our waitress was outstanding. Friendly, knowledgeable and extremely accommodating. I will definitely return.

    Blanche F.

    Have passed by a number of times and finally tried it out-- wish I had done it ages ago!! Had a fabulous meal, attentive staff, and a comfortable dining room. We did not have alcoholic beverages, but they had a nice wine list and a number of cocktails and mock tails. We started with a chicken liver mousse served with wonderful fresh salty bread and a fabulous jam. I had the chicken and biscuits-- lots of white meat chicken and homemade biscuits in a really nice mushroom gravy. My other half had a Bouillabaisse and said all the fish and seafood was cooked perfectly, and the broth was well seasoned. We ended the night with a bread pudding that was so large it's a good thing we split it! Great food, great service.

    Our family was visiting Rochester from out of town to celebrate our son's college graduation. We…read morebooked the private room at Avvino (Meyer's Den), which turned out to be a great choice. While planning our dinner party months in advance, the communication from Janine was excellent. She helped us develop a 4-course menu that was sure to have something for everyone, including vegan and allergy friendly options. Amy was our server for the evening, and she ensured we had everything we needed to enjoy our evening. The chairs in the Meyer's Den are wide and comfortable, the decor is dark and classy, and being in the basement away from the dining room made it very quiet and easy to converse with family. The room is rather spacious for 12 guests, but could also accommodate a few more people without feeling cramped. Out of the appetizers we selected, the Charred Octopus was very popular and everyone enjoyed it...even those that had never previously eaten octopus. The baby cauliflower dish was also a beautiful presentation, and quite large and enjoyable. The salads, particularly the Charred Hurricane salad, were nice light courses before the entree was served. As for the entrees, the filet mignon was a little on the dry side, but we really enjoyed the light and crispy spinach fritters that accompanied the beef. The salmon was a generous portion of medium rare fish, and there was lot going on with that dish - spicy cauliflower and za'atar potatoes that had some mixed reviews. Folks who ordered the duck breast seemed to enjoy the complex preparation, which had asparagus, green beans, and two pureed sauces - cauliflower ginger and cherry-rhubarb. The doughnut bread pudding with apple pieces and vanilla ice cream was a delicious, decadent way to end the meal. We left rather stuffed, and delighted with the overall experience that allowed our family to celebrate together.

    We tried out Vern's for the first time on a Thursday evening! We made it there by about 5:00 PM and…read moreit was easy enough to get a table for 2 with only indoor seating available. It's a small space inside but it's designed well enough to manage a flow of traffic for customers and staff. We sat in the back greenhouse area. I think the least enjoyable part of our experience was how loud it was in the restaurant. Definitely not a good spot if you're trying to catch up with someone and your voice doesn't carry. I couldn't actually hear the specials the server was telling us. I want to try out Vern's again, so I may wait until there's an outdoor table or ask to sit in the second level to see if that's quieter. We tried one of their spring menu appetizer items, the Japanese sweet potatoes with kimchi ranch and dill. One bite and I was addicted, these were so so good. We then moved on to the classics for entrees -- bee sting pizza and the ragu-- and we were amazed at how good everything was! The only note we had was about the pizza, it was very soggy in the middle but still edible if you rolled it over in itself. We also had a few cocktails, and while they were somewhat small, you could tell they weren't watered down in any way. Two drinks was more than enough for me. Overall it was a great experience and we want to try it again. If you're someone who struggles to enjoy a meal out where you can't hear much, maybe wait for outdoor tables.
